History

After its founding in 1960, the club was incorporated as a marine club into the Society for Sport and Technology. Seesport developed into an independent sport discipline in the following years, nurtured by water sports enthusiasts. After reunification, the club was revived in May 1990 as Sächsischer Seesportclub Dresden e.V. and later renamed Seesportclub Dresden e.V. The club grounds with boathouse are located in Dresden-Tolkewitz directly on the Elbe. The club started small and now has almost 70 members and over 30 boats. Seesport has existed in Dresden since 1960; the club successfully participates in various regattas every year, competes throughout the season and attends training camps. Seesport historically emerged to train young people for the navy and merchant shipping. Today the sport includes disciplines such as knot tying, swimming, cross-country running, rope climbing and rope throwing, as well as team disciplines rowing and sailing. In competition, jolle and kutter multi-events have established themselves as a compact competition format. The main equipment is the Kutter ZK10, supplemented by Ixylon and Optimist sailing dinghies, with which the club successfully competes in regattas nationwide.

Facilities

Club grounds with boathouse in Dresden-Tolkewitz directly on the Elbe. Overnight accommodation in tents or motorhomes on the club grounds with sanitary facilities. Over 30 boats in Optimist, Ixylon and Kutter classes.

Activities

Regatta participation such as German Championships and Deutschlandcup, professional training camps, seesport multi-event with sailing, knot tying and rope throwing, seasonal rowing from May to October, and annual youth adventure trip at Pentecost to Lovosice in the Czech Republic.

Youth section

Active children and youth group with weekly youth training on Fridays, youth adventure trip at Pentecost, youth team in the Kutter and youth sailing certificate examination.
